Modeling of Hardware and Software for specifying Hardware Abstraction Layers - Proceeding of the 7th European Congress on Embedded Real Time Software and Systems Access content directly
Conference Papers Year : 2014

Modeling of Hardware and Software for specifying Hardware Abstraction Layers

Yves Bernard
Cédric Gava
  • Function : Author
Cédrik Besseyre
  • Function : Author
Bertrand Crouzet
  • Function : Author
Laurent Marliere
  • Function : Author
Pierre Moreau
  • Function : Author
Samuel Rochet
  • Function : Author
  • PersonId : 856540

Abstract

In this paper we describe a practical approach for modeling low level interfaces between software and hardware parts based on SysML operations. This method is intended to be applied for the development of drivers involved on what is classically called the “hardware abstraction layer” or the “basic software” which provide high level services for resources management on the top of a bare hardware platform. It is also an enabler for co-design processes since the design of hardware and software can be decoupled. In addition this approach is compatible with virtual prototyping technologies such as SystemC/TLM. An application to a simple a study case is provided for illustration purpose.
Fichier principal
Vignette du fichier
ERTS_2014_submission_142.pdf (577.74 Ko) Télécharger le fichier
Origin : Files produced by the author(s)
Loading...

Dates and versions

hal-02272457 , version 1 (27-08-2019)

Identifiers

  • HAL Id : hal-02272457 , version 1

Cite

Yves Bernard, Cédric Gava, Cédrik Besseyre, Bertrand Crouzet, Laurent Marliere, et al.. Modeling of Hardware and Software for specifying Hardware Abstraction Layers. Embedded Real Time Software and Systems (ERTS2014), Feb 2014, Toulouse, France. ⟨hal-02272457⟩

Collections

ERTS2014
80 View
868 Download

Share

Gmail Facebook X LinkedIn More